About Springfield Rose Garden
It's the kind of place that rewards a slow morning rather than a rushed afternoon visit. Peak season (June through August, realistically) is when you'll get the full effect - hundreds of varieties in flower at once. Outside that window, you're looking at sparse pickings and a lot of bare stems. Bring a camera if you're into that sort of thing; the light here is particularly good on overcast days, which Aberdeenshire hands you plenty of.
Historically minded visitors will appreciate the heritage rose collection tucked away in one corner - older varieties that show up in Victorian gardens and the like. It's not Kew, but it's honest work and well-maintained. The walk itself is gentle, manageable for anyone not keen on serious hiking, though the paths can get muddy after rain.
If you're based at The Grange Glamping just up the road, this makes a decent morning outing before heading to the coast at Arbroath itself. Allow an hour if you're wandering aimlessly, forty minutes if you know what you're after. Bring a notebook if you're the type who notes down varieties worth growing at home. Admission details are thin on the ground, so phone ahead to check current opening hours and whether they're taking visitors.
